What does a Remote Linux Device Driver Developer do?

A Remote Linux Device Driver Developer designs, develops, tests, and maintains device drivers for the Linux operating system while working remotely. Their main responsibility is to enable hardware devices, such as network cards or storage controllers, to communicate properly with Linux-based systems. This role involves writing low-level code in languages like C, debugging kernel modules, and collaborating with hardware and software engineers to ensure compatibility and performance. Remote work allows these developers to collaborate with teams worldwide using communication tools and version control systems.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Linux Device Driver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Linux Device Driver Developer, you need strong proficiency in C/C++ programming, Linux kernel architecture, and hardware interface protocols, typically backed by a degree in computer science or related field. Familiarity with development tools like Git, GDB, and cross-compilation toolchains, as well as experience with kernel module development, is essential. Excellent problem-solving skills, self-motivation, and effective remote communication set top candidates apart in this role. These skills ensure robust driver performance, smooth hardware integration, and efficient collaboration across distributed teams.

How does a Remote Linux Device Driver Developer typically collaborate with hardware and QA teams?

As a Remote Linux Device Driver Developer, collaboration with hardware engineers and QA teams is crucial to ensure drivers are robust and compatible with target devices. Communication is typically managed through regular video meetings, documentation, and issue tracking platforms like Jira or GitHub. Developers often review hardware specifications, participate in design discussions, and respond to QA feedback on bugs or performance issues. This collaborative workflow ensures hardware-software integration is seamless, even when teams are distributed globally.
